โครงการสินเชื่อเพื่อปลูกสร้างบ้านภายใต้ความร่วมมือระหว่าง ธนาคารอาคารสงเคราะห์กับสมาคมธุรกิจรับสร้างบ้าน / ณรงค์ หาเรือนเงิน = Housing loan project for home consturction under collaboration of Government Housing Bank and Home Builder Association / Narong Harraungern
To follow up the operation of housing loan projects for home construction in collaboration with the Government Housing Bank and the Home Builder’s Association and to suggest better ways for the bank to achieve its goals. The research was conducted by reviewing the bank’s documents, interviewing 359 subjects who did not participate in this project and 28 subjects who did participate in this project by telephoning them and mailing them a questionnaire. Both groups of subjects applied for a housing construction loan and mortgaged their collateral in Bangkok, Nontaburi, Patumtani and Samut Prakarn from January 2005 to December 2006. Nine house construction companies which built houses for the bank’s customers during the same period and four related administrators from four sections of the bank which are in charge of the project were also interviewed. The results are as follows: 1) The process of approving loans for this project was different from that of existing housing loans in terms of 1.1. the appraisal of the building and the building itself being used as collateral and 1.2. the number of installments to be paid and the interest rate during construction. 2) The number of borrowers participating in this project was smaller than expected because 2.1. 88.6% of the borrowers were not informed about this project and if they had been informed earlier, 89.7% of them would have applied for this loan. 2.2 The bank and the housing construction companies which are members of the Home Builder’s Association did not cooperate well. The companies did not promote this project to their customers. And 2.3. the procedure of applying for housing loans was more complicated than that of other commercial banks. As a result, the housing construction companies did not recommend this project to their customers. Suggestions for improving this project are as follows: 1. The bank should ask those housing construction companies to continually and actively inform the public about this project through available advertising channels. 2. The bank should set up a special unit to work jointly with the housing construction companies to facilitate the procedure of applying for housing loans. And 3. the loan target of 2,500 million baht a year is too high so the bank should survey the market first to find the appropriate level.
